basic fruit custard
Custard is a yummy and delicous recipe loaded with mixed flavors of fruits nicely combined with milk, custard powder and cream to give a smooth and nice texture

Ingredients

100 ml cream
3 tbsp custard pdr
500 ml milk
50 grams mix fruits
150 grams sugar

Directions

heat milk and in some milk add custard pdr and dissolve

add sugar to milk and bring it to boil

add the custard and milk mixture to boiling milk and mix continuously till it is thick and coats back od spoon

cool down add cream and fruits ,serve cold
